Automobile weren't a modern convenience until Henry Ford created the assembly line in the early 1900's and incorporated the internal combustion engine that ran on gasoline. Earlier manufacturers built "cars" from steel and wood and they ran on steam like a locomotive would.

Henry Ford improved on the assembly line but he didn't create the assembly line. Ransom E. Olds mass produced his Curved Dash Olds on an assembly line from 1901 to 1907 building over 19000 vehicles. Average price, $650. This was done before Henry's Model "T" came to be.
